Located in the heart of Mayfair, London Hilton on Park Lane was the first Hilton to open within the UK and is close to all that London has to offer. Soaring high above Park Lane, the hotel is famed for its unparalleled five-star luxury. With 453 spacious guest rooms, including 56 suites and a Presidential Suite, there is something for all. 2023 is the hotel’s 60th anniversary year and will see further exciting renovations. These include the refurbishment of the higher-floor, Executive rooms and suites and a re-development of the lobby level, including a brand new restaurant and bar. In April 2022 we completed the refurbishment of the Grand Ballroom, the Wellington Ballroom and the Harvest Suite, suitable for the most glamorous of events, accommodating from 160 to 1200 guests.
